Anges Variable Frequency Magnetic Bearing Centrifugal Chiller has
the following features:
(1) Environmental protection and safety
Use ozone-friendly refrigerant R-134a (no ozone depletion)
(2) Energy saving by 50%
Under partial load operating conditions, the peak efficiency COP of
the chiller is up to 13. According to the annual
operation statistics of a general air conditioning system, the
power saving rate is up to 50% compared with other chillers.
(3) Low starting current
Frequency conversion magnetic chiller due to frequency conversion
starting mode, the starting current is as low as 2A,
the impact on the power grid is low, there is no need to apply for
a high voltage power supply.
(4) Low running noise and vibration
Magnetic bearing chiller has no mechanical friction, so the
compressor noise is less than 70dB, no need shock pad and
soundproof room.Lower noise levels create a more comfortable
environment, allowing operators to control the system
more effectively.
(5) Low maintenance cost
The oil-free system no oil needs to be changed, saves maintenance
costs
